UNITED STATES FREIGHT COMPANY v. PENN CENTRAL TRANSPORTATION CO.

No. 1386, Docket 83-7161.

716 F.2d 954 (1983)

UNITED STATES FREIGHT COMPANY, as successor in interest of International Forwarding Co., Appellee, v. PENN CENTRAL TRANSPORTATION CO., et al., Appellants.

United States Court of Appeals, Second Circuit.

Decided June 14, 1983.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Robert P. Shaughnessy, Bleakley, Platt, Remsen, Millham & Curran, New York City, for appellants.

Margaret M. O'Neill, Greenhill, Speyer & Thurm, New York City, for appellee.

Before OAKES and MESKILL, Circuit Judges, and HILL, District Judge.


PER CURIAM:

Penn Central appeals from a judgment of the United States District Court for the Southern District of New York, Charles S. Haight, Judge, accepting Magistrate Raby's report and recommendation, striking defendants' answer and entering a default judgment of $10,000 for lost or damaged shipments. The judgment represents a sanction under Fed.R.Civ.P. 37(b)(2)(C) for failure to comply with an order for discovery.
